For the heads of department: the Solstice Rewards programme is being rebuilt over the next two quarters. Redemption rates have fallen to 11%, and breakage income no longer offsets administration costs. The redesign replaces points with tiered credits, simplifies earning rules, and retires the catalogue in favour of service credits. Migration of existing balances begins in the autumn; member communications follow a staged plan. Budget impact is modest and absorbed within marketing. A confidential planning note follows below.

management briefing: Headcount on the Belix team goes from 60 to 93 by the end of November. Gross margin on Belix came in at 23 percent against a plan of 47 percent.

// Encoding sniffing for user-uploaded text files in Saltgrass.
// We check BOM first, then a capped statistical pass (8 KB max)
// to avoid unbounded reads on hostile uploads. Ambiguous files
// fall back to this constant rather than guessing, which closed
// the smuggling vector flagged in the last audit. Fixed as of the
// build noted below.

trace token, bawif-tajof: htk14_21e308fc7b4137

One of your first responsibilities is understanding our EXIF scrubbing stage. Every uploaded image passes through the Scrubhawk service, which strips GPS coordinates, device serial numbers, and embedded thumbnails before anything reaches storage. Note that scrubbing happens before virus scanning, so never reorder those stages without a design review. Orientation tags are preserved intentionally; removing them breaks rendering on older clients. The full list of retained versus stripped tags is maintained on the internal page below.

wiki page, bawig-yawep: https://jenkins.nelvrotech.local/ticket/build/projects/view/view/pages/view/a285c2b5588ad4f337d9b5f2

**Onboarding: Deep-link routing in the Hopstitch SDK.** Plugin routes register under your plugin's namespace and resolve before core routes. Test links via the sandbox resolver, never production. To publish a route map, you need access to the signing sandbox, which is unlocked per session. At first unlock, the sandbox prompts for the recovery passphrase.

vault phrase of tagag-fawef = lammir-ulaiel-oliax-belox-eliox-ulaok-gilael-norys-holox-fenir